FEARS of Fairford Country Market's closure have disappeared after more volunteers stepped forward to help keep it going.
The country market, based at the Community Centre, runs every Wednesday between 8.30-11.30am.
Organisers feared the market would have to be closed after a drop in volunteers meant they had nobody available to bake cakes.
The market has now been saved as more helpers have come forward.
